1 aL = 2.1997e-19 gal (UK). To convert attoliter to gallon (UK), multiply the value by 2.1997e-19; to go the other way, divide by it (1 gal (UK) = 4.5461e+18 aL). Both units measure volume and appear in everyday as well as technical calculations, so switching between them quickly is often useful.

How to Convert Attoliter to Gallon (Uk)
1 aL = 2.19969248299088e-19 gal (UK)
Example: convert 15 aL to gal (UK):
15 aL = 15 × 2.19969248299088e-19 gal (UK) = 3.29953872448632e-18 gal (UK)

Attoliter
An attoliter (aL) is a unit of volume equal to 10^-18 liters, representing an extremely small volume measurement.
History/Origin
The attoliter was introduced as part of the metric system's effort to create standardized prefixes for very small quantities, following the adoption of the International System of Units (SI). It is derived from the prefix 'atto-' which denotes 10^-18.
Current Use
Attoliters are primarily used in scientific research, particularly in fields like biochemistry and nanotechnology, to measure tiny volumes such as those of individual molecules or small biological samples.
Gallon (Uk)
The gallon (UK), also known as the imperial gallon, is a unit of volume used primarily in the United Kingdom, equal to 4.54609 liters.
History/Origin
The UK gallon was established in 1824 as part of the imperial system, replacing earlier gallons used in England. It was standardized with the adoption of the imperial system, based on the volume of 10 pounds of water at a specific temperature.
Current Use
The UK gallon is still used in the United Kingdom for measuring fuel, beverages, and other liquids, though the liter is increasingly common in official and scientific contexts.
